1. An electrochromic device comprising:

  • a first substrate and a second substrate spaced apart and joined by a seal to form a sealed chamber between inner surfaces of said substrates, said substrates being positioned to have at least a first edge aligned with the first edge of the other substrate;

    a first electrode disposed on the inner surface of said first substrate;

    a second electrode disposed on the inner surface of said second substrate, said first and second electrodes being electrically isolated from one another;

    an electrochromic medium disposed within said sealed chamber;

    a first electrical connector clip electrically coupled to said first electrode and physically coupled to said first substrate along at least the first edge thereof; and

    a second electrical connector clip electrically coupled to said second electrode and physically coupled to said second substrate along at least the first edge thereof, wherein said first and second electrical connector clips include a plurality of spaced-apart fingers that respectively contact said first and second electrodes, the fingers of one connector clip being spaced apart from one another by a distance greater than the width of the fingers of the other connector clip such that the fingers of said both the connector clips intermesh without physically contacting the fingers of the other connector clip.
